I can't manage to reproduce this problem with samba 2:3.4.7~dfsg-
1ubuntu3 in Lucid for the server and client. I tried using nautilus
(gvfs-fuse) for the client connection and also did a client test using
mount.cifs and both worked fine for me. My test was saving to both an
ods and odt file on the server. It may be that there is something
specific to certain files that is causing this problem and if so I will
likely need an example file (non-corrupted) that I can use to attempt
saving to see if it also works for me.

Also, if someone can get it to crash again can they please try to obtain
a backtrace manually following the instructions at
http://wiki.ubuntu.com/DebuggingProgramCrash and upload the backtrace
(as an attachment) to the bug report. This will greatly help us in
tracking down the problem.
